90260491 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 90260492. Its totient is φ = 90260490.
The previous prime is 90260479. The next prime is 90260519. The reversal of 90260491 is 19406209.
It is a happy number.
It is a weak prime.
It is a cyclic number.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 90260491 - 27 = 90260363 is a prime.
It is a super-2 number, since 2×902604912 = 16293912471122162, which contains 22 as substring.
It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(90260411) by changing a digit.
It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 45130245 + 45130246.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(45130246).
Almost surely, 290260491 is an apocalyptic number.
90260491 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(1).
90260491 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.
90260491 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 3888, while the sum is 31.
The square root of 90260491 is about 9500.5521418494. The cubic root of 90260491 is about 448.5724158256.
The spelling of 90260491 in words is "ninety million, two hundred sixty thousand, four hundred ninety-one".
